Join us for an exclusive screening of Black Box Diaries, a powerful documentary nominated for the Academy Award for Best Documentary Feature this year. Directed by journalist Shiori Ito, the film follows her courageous journey to expose the truth behind her sexual assault by a high profile offender with ties to Japan’s former Prime Minister. Through intimate footage and secret recordings, Shiori's quest for justice sheds light on Japan’s outdated sexual harassment laws and the societal challenges she faced.
